#f1730d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f1730d is composed of 94.5% red, 45.1% green and 5.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 52.3% magenta, 94.6% yellow and 5.5% black. It has a hue angle of 26.8 degrees, a saturation of 89.8% and a lightness of 49.8%. #f1730d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e61a with #e30000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6600.

#f1730d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f1730d has RGB values of R:241, G:115, B:13 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.52, Y:0.95,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 15823629.
